Explain Regionalism.

  1. People speaking common language. Sharing common culture and living in certain specific geographical region for a long time to develop emotional bondage for one another.
  2. When narrow mindness is created in them, it is called regionalism.
  3. As language, religion, life style, traditions being similar, emotional bondage of people residing in same area becomes stronger.
  4. The people who create and instigate regionalism are harmful elements for national unity and integrity.
  5. The States Reorganisation Commission already implemented the recommendation of divisions as per the linguistic barriers. Language stimulates regionalism.
